The Crash
by Stephen McLaren
Photographs: Stephen McLaren
Publisher: Hoxton Mini Press
112 pages
ISBN: 978-1-910566-37-4
Price: 20 €
Comments: Hardcover, cloth spine, gold foiled, 19,9 x 13,9 cm. This is the first edition. Book design by Friederike Huber
Book 14 from the series 'East London Photo Stories'
As Featured in Creative Review and Huck Magazine
In 2008 the financial crash hit the City of London. Panic filled the air and people working for the giant money machine seemed oblivious to a photographer working quickly and quietly in their midst. Now, over a decade later, these images question what we have learned... if anything at all.
Stephen McLaren moved to Bethnal Green in 1996, became a photographer, and quickly realised he never wanted to live anywhere else in London other than the East End. Stephen has written a number of books on photography, including 'Photographers’ Sketchbooks', and currently works as a photographer and writer in Los Angeles.
